Description
This Rum of the World release is a single cask selected by the French bottler Fine Spirits, part of a series that ranges widely across origins in search of distinctive casks. It is an idiosyncratic, polarising bottling, the kind of single cask that prizes character over polish.
Bottled at 46% from a single barrel, it opens with an unusual nose of tropical fruit, floral allspice and a sharp note of nail polish that does little to prepare the drinker for what follows. The palate turns toward black pepper, marmalade and a sweet, floral fruitiness, while the finish brings cocoa alongside vegetal and herbal notes. Some find it unbalanced and the alcohol not fully knit in, with a pronounced sweetness, but there is real intrigue in its composition. This is a rum for the curious, those who enjoy a quirky, expressive single cask and are willing to meet it on its own unconventional terms.
